Conditions Treated
The gastroenterology and hepatology team evaluates and treats conditions affecting the stomach, intestines, liver, pancreas, gallbladder, and biliary system, including:
- Acidity, gastritis, heartburn, and gastroesophageal reflux disease (GERD)
- Peptic ulcers and upper gastrointestinal bleeding
- Irritable bowel syndrome (IBS) and chronic abdominal pain
- Inflammatory bowel disease, including ulcerative colitis and Crohn’s disease
- Constipation, diarrhoea, bloating, and altered bowel habits
- Fatty liver disease and metabolic-associated liver disease
- Viral hepatitis, including hepatitis B and hepatitis C
- Liver cirrhosis, portal hypertension, and liver failure
- Jaundice and abnormal liver function tests
- Gallstones, bile duct stones, and biliary obstruction
- Pancreatitis and pancreatic disorders
- Gastrointestinal polyps and early digestive tract cancers
- Difficulty swallowing, vomiting, and unexplained weight loss
Treatments and Procedures
Apollo Hospitals provides a broad range of diagnostic and therapeutic options for gastroenterology & hepatology treatment in Indore. Treatment plans are tailored according to the patient’s symptoms, diagnosis, disease severity, and overall health condition.
- Upper GI endoscopy: Used to examine the food pipe, stomach, and first part of the small intestine for ulcers, inflammation, bleeding, strictures, and other abnormalities.
- Colonoscopy: Helps assess the large intestine for polyps, bleeding, inflammatory bowel disease, colorectal cancer risk, and chronic bowel symptoms.
- Therapeutic endoscopy: Includes procedures for managing gastrointestinal bleeding, removing polyps, dilating strictures, placing stents, and retrieving foreign bodies.
- ERCP: An advanced endoscopic procedure used to diagnose and treat bile duct and pancreatic duct conditions, including stones, narrowing, and blockages.
- Liver disease management: Medical care for fatty liver, hepatitis, cirrhosis, ascites, hepatic encephalopathy, and other chronic liver conditions.
- Pancreatic and biliary care: Evaluation and treatment for pancreatitis, gallstone-related complications, bile duct obstruction, and jaundice.
- Management of IBD and IBS: Personalised care for inflammatory bowel disease and functional bowel disorders using medicines, monitoring, nutrition guidance, and follow-up plans.
- Minimally invasive surgical support: When surgery is required, the gastroenterology team coordinates with surgical specialists for laparoscopic and modern surgical approaches where appropriate.

When should I consult a gastroenterology & hepatology specialist in Indore?
You should consult a specialist if you have persistent acidity, abdominal pain, vomiting, jaundice, blood in stool, difficulty swallowing, unexplained weight loss, chronic diarrhoea, constipation, or abnormal liver function tests.
Do gastroenterologists treat liver diseases?
Yes. Gastroenterology and hepatology specialists diagnose and manage liver conditions such as fatty liver, hepatitis, cirrhosis, jaundice, liver enzyme abnormalities, and complications of chronic liver disease.

Can fatty liver disease be treated?
Fatty liver disease can often be managed with lifestyle changes, weight management, control of diabetes or cholesterol, and regular monitoring. A specialist can assess the severity and recommend an appropriate treatment plan.
